|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.apache.cxf.phase.AbstractPhaseInterceptor<org.apache.cxf.message.Message> org.kuali.rice.ksb.impl.cxf.interceptors.ImmutableCollectionsInInterceptor
public class ImmutableCollectionsInInterceptor
A CXF Interceptor that binds itself to the USER_LOGICAL phase to be used on inbound messages. This interceptor is invoked in the interceptor chain after unmarshalling from XML to Java has occurred. The role of this interceptor is to ensure that any Collection (and specifically List, Set, or Map) used in a @WebMethod is ultimately of the expected immutable type returned from the local service.
Constructor Summary | |
---|---|
ImmutableCollectionsInInterceptor()
Instantiates an ImmutableCollectionsInInterceptor and adds it to the USER_LOGICAL phase. |
Method Summary | |
---|---|
void |
handleMessage(org.apache.cxf.message.Message message)
|
Methods inherited from class org.apache.cxf.phase.AbstractPhaseInterceptor |
---|
addAfter, addAfter, addBefore, addBefore, getAdditionalInterceptors, getAfter, getBefore, getId, getPhase, handleFault, isGET, isRequestor, setAfter, setBefore |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public ImmutableCollectionsInInterceptor()
Method Detail |
---|
public void handleMessage(org.apache.cxf.message.Message message) throws org.apache.cxf.interceptor.Fault
org.apache.cxf.interceptor.Fault
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|